Interventions
BEHAVIORAL

Dietary

All participants in the investigation will receive a standard 12-week behavioral intervention with seven 30-45 minute phone interventions and education sessions. The intervention includes a reduced caloric prescription (1200-1500 kcal/day),fat gram prescription (30% or less kcals from fat) and carbohydrate gram prescription (150-190 grams).

BEHAVIORAL

Physical Activity

There is a physical Activity of 150 minutes/week of moderate-intense physical activity.

BEHAVIORAL

Self-Regulatory Approaches

Participants in this arm will receive extensive feedback based on their self-monitoring diary in which the researcher will be reinforced in areas that they are doing well in regarding their blood glucose and also assist in problem solving in areas that need improvement.
